The biggest problem I see on this site is the plethora of paid sites--and this is a FREE site.
I understand that this site must be funded by advertisers but they should be clearly marked. I dislike being routed out to sites I've elxpored on previous occassions and want to be liked directly in this program, not sent elsewhere. Either clearly mark paid ads and sites. place them in a sidebar or generate a color-code to designate them as such.
Bottom line is the makes Passions cluttered and difficult to navigate.

Thanks for your comment.

You are right that the ads that show on the sites are what allows us to keep the network 100% free.

Each page within the network has it's own layout, and the ads that appear within each page are in exactly the same place.

In other words, once you look at a page and figure out where the ads are, you can be sure that the ads will be in the same place on the next similar page (ie. all the ads on profile pages are in the same place, all the ads on the search pages are in the same place, etc.)

The locations of ads on different types of pages does change a little, but only because the layout of the pages is not the same throughout the site.

For example, search pages and profile pages cannot have the same layout.

The best option for navigating the site is to always use the multi-color Navigation bar above.

Over time, as you get comfortable with the layout of the pages within the site(s) in your account, you should be able to identify the ad units easily.

If you look closely, you should find that most ads in the network do have some indication that it is an ad. Not all, but most.

We rarely ever hear that members are confused by the ads in the network, so we will consider your comment, but we do not plan on making any immediate changes to the page layouts.

Hopefully as you spend a little more time on the network, this issue will become a non-issue for you.

Thanks for your comment though, as we look to our members to give us their opinions on what is and is not working for them.
